Diet for healthy hair growth


Our hair contributes a big part of our looks, so we need to take good care of our hairs, as poor nutrition can lead to hair loss and for sure we don’t want that to happen.

Though growing age and genetics are factors that you can’t do much about, but for sure a healthy diet that consists of proper nutrition for your hair is something that you can work around.

As per records, on an average human hair grow up to 15cm every year, the pace of hair growth may differ from person to person depending on many factors, but taking a balanced diet can escalate the process of healthy hair growth and reduce hair loss.

Let’s discuss the food that we need to include in our daily diet to provide proper nutrition for healthy hair growth:

Berries: Such as Blueberries, Raspberries, Goji berries, Strawberries, Bilberries, Cranberries and Grapes. These are the healthiest to be included in your daily diet, as they’re high in fibre, vitamin C, and antioxidants. Vitamin C absorbs iron and also helps the body in producing collagen, both responsible for healthy hair growth. On the other hand antioxidants available in these berries protect hair follicles from damage from harmful radicals.

Green Vegetables: Such as Spinach, Methi Leaves, Lettuce, Mustard Greens and Kale. These vegetables are very rich in vitamin A and Iron. Vitamin A helps the body in producing sebum. Sebum is a substance that moisturizes scalp keeping hairs healthy, while Iron available in these vegetable helps red blood cells, in supplying oxygen throughout our body fueling, aid and repair from any damage.

Rich Food: Such as Carrots, Sweet Potatoes, Romaine Lettuce, Squash, Cantaloupe, Red And Yellow Peppers, Apricots, Peas, Broccoli, Paprika, Cayenne, Chili, Parsley, Cilantro, Marjoram, Sage and Coriander. All these are very rich in Beta carotene a compound that is converted to Vitamin A by body considered a growth factor for healthy and thick hairs.

All these are very high in Vitamin E, Vitamin B, Zinc, Fatty acids and many other essential nutrients responsible for healthy hair growth.

Seeds: Such as Chia seeds, Flaxseed, Hemp seeds, Poppy seed, Pumpkin seeds, Sesame seed and Safflower. All these are very high in vitamin E, zinc, selenium and omega-3 fatty acids, these nutrients are considered responsible for healthy hair growth.

Including a mixture of all the above-mentioned food in your daily diet will maintain a proper ratio of vitamins, minerals and nutrients responsible for healthy hair growth and will help in resolving any issues related to hair loss.
